1. What is Six Sigma?

Six Sigma is a data-driven process improvement methodology aimed at reducing defects and improving quality to near perfection.

It uses structured problem-solving techniques and statistical analysis to improve business processes.

The core Six Sigma framework is DMAIC:

  • Define
  • Measure
  • Analyse
  • Improve
  • Control

The objective is to reduce process variation and eliminate defects, leading to improved efficiency and profitability.

In simple terms:
Identify process errors using data, fix the root cause, and control the system to prevent recurrence.


2. How Six Sigma Helps Your Organisation

Six Sigma improves:

  • Product and service quality
  • Process efficiency
  • Customer satisfaction
  • Cost reduction through defect elimination
  • On-time delivery performance
  • Decision-making using data

It reduces:

  • Rework and scrap
  • Process delays
  • Warranty claims
  • Customer complaints

By minimising variation and improving process control, Six Sigma strengthens operational excellence and profitability.
